Portman Ridge Finance (NASDAQ:PTMN - Get Free Report) is projected to announce its Q2 2025 earnings results after the market closes on Thursday, August 7th. Analysts expect the company to announce earnings of $0.47 per share and revenue of $13.24 million for the quarter.

Portman Ridge Finance (NASDAQ:PTMN -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, May 8th. The company reported $0.47 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.60 by ($0.13). The firm had revenue of $12.12 million for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$14.04 million. Portman Ridge Finance had a negative net margin of 18.10% and a positive return on equity of 12.04%. On average, analysts expect Portman Ridge Finance to post $3 EPS for the current fiscal year and $3 EPS for the next fiscal year.

Portman Ridge Finance Price Performance

Shares of PTMN stock traded up $0.04 on Monday, hitting $12.28. 8,344 shares of the stock traded hands, compared to its average volume of 45,139. The firm has a market cap of $112.98 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-10.87 and a beta of 0.60.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.46, a current ratio of 2.48 and a quick ratio of 2.48. The firm has a 50 day simple moving average of $12.29 and a two-hundred day simple moving average of $13.88. Portman Ridge Finance has a 52 week low of $11.48 and a 52 week high of $19.86.

Portman Ridge Finance Cuts Dividend

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Thursday, May 29th. Stockholders of record on Monday, May 19th were paid a $0.47 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, May 19th. This represents a $1.88 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 15.3%. Portman Ridge Finance's dividend payout ratio is -166.37%.

Institutional Inflows and Outflows

An institutional investor recently raised its position in Portman Ridge Finance stock. Royal Bank of Canada grew its holdings in shares of Portman Ridge Finance Corporation (NASDAQ:PTMN - Free Report) by 69.9% during the 1st quarter, according to its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 16,354 shares of the company's stock after buying an additional 6,730 shares during the quarter. Royal Bank of Canada owned 0.18% of Portman Ridge Finance worth $235,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period. Institutional investors and hedge funds own 30.14% of the company's stock.

About Portman Ridge Finance

(Get Free Report)

Portman Ridge Finance Corporation is a business development company specializing in investments in unitranche loans (including last out), first lien loans, second lien loans, subordinated debt, equity co-investment, mezzanine, buyout in middle market companies. It also makes acquisitions in businesses complementary to the firm's business.
